What Does a House Cleaner Do?

House cleaners perform a variety of tasks to ensure homes are spotless and comfortable. Typical responsibilities include: • Daily cleaning tasks: Dusting, vacuuming, mopping, and sanitizing surfaces . • Deep cleaning: Scrubbing bathrooms, kitchens, and hard-to-reach areas . • Client interaction: Building trust by addressing specific needs (e.g., pet-friendly products or allergy-safe cleaning) . • Logistics: Transporting supplies, tracking hours via apps, and collecting payments . No two days are the same—cleaners often customize services based on client preferences, making adaptability a key skill. Whether you’re tidying a cozy apartment or a sprawling home, attention to detail is crucial for success.

Skills & Qualifications – No Experience Needed!

The best part? Many cleaning jobs require no prior experience! Employers look for:

• Physical stamina: Ability to lift 25+ lbs, stand for hours, and climb stairs .

• Reliability: Punctuality and trustworthiness are top priorities . • Problem-solving: Deciding which tasks to prioritize in each home .

• Tech savvy: Using scheduling apps (like Jobber) to manage tasks . Bonus skills include multilingual communication or familiarity with eco-friendly products. Training is often provided, so don’t hesitate to apply!

How to Find Jobs & Stand Out

Landing a cleaning job is simpler than you think:

Polish your resume: Highlight physical stamina and customer service skills .

Apply widely: Check local listings, agencies, or platforms like Himalayas .

Ace the interview: Emphasize reliability and willingness to learn .

Pro tip: Some companies offer paid auditions (e.g., $15/hour trial shifts) to showcase your skills .
